Adding extra substances to a product can have all sorts of bad effects: disrupting the preservatives so the product goes bad more quickly, causing chemical reactions that cause the product to work differently than intended, or even just diluting the active ingredients enough that the entire product doesn't work as well.

With essential oils in particular, I'd be extraaa cautious about adding them to a product that's meant to be used with heat, since essential oils generally have low flash points (that is, they'll spontaneously catch on fire at certain temperatures, which in this case will almost certainly be much lower than the temperature of the flat iron).

ETA: Not saying that it would necessary cause your hair to catch on fire, just that you're introducing some level of risk that didn't exist before.

Your hair needs a LOT more moisture, my dude. People here are going to tell you that more or less you need to follow what’s known as the “curly girl method.” And while that’s good for bringing out the maximum effect of your curls, that’s not necessarily the best method for you if you don’t want curly hair. Find a good leave-in conditioner—You can play around but Pureology Color Fanatic Heat Protectant Leave-In is a good place to start—and use a hair oil on just the very tips of your hair to help keep the moisture in (hair that’s never cut has tapered ends. Hair that’s been cut has blunt ends, and moisture can escape through the hair’s “core” through the blunt ends. Hair oil helps to keep the moisture from basically seeping out the ends). Don’t use a harsh shampoo, and give your hair plenty of conditioner. There are other products you can use but those are decent starting points to figure out what your hair likes. Good luck!
